Gibraltar to open its own university

PLANS for the University of Gibraltar have been officially launched.

The centre of the university – which is set to open for business on September 1 2015 – will be at the former St Christopher’s School site at Europa Point.

“This is a fantastic day for Gibraltar as a whole,” said Chief Minister Fabian Picardo, who launched the plans with the Minister for Education, Gilbert Licudi.

He added: “The university will be very much a part of the whole community and will bring prestige to Gibraltar and benefits to both the public and private sectors.”

The university will consist of four faculties: Health Studies and Sports Science; Business; Life and Earth Sciences; and Tourism and Hospitality.
